Microsoft Dynamics 365 Field Service is a cloud-based platform that transforms field operations with intelligent scheduling, mobile workforce management, and predictive maintenance. It enables service organisations to move from reactive break-fix models to proactive and predictive service delivery, improving first-time fix rates and customer satisfaction.

Create, schedule, and track work orders with configurable service tasks, checklists, parts requirements, and SLA tracking.
Resource Scheduling Optimisation (RSO) automatically assigns the right technician based on skills, location, availability, priority, and SLA commitments.
Offline-capable mobile app for technicians with work order details, asset history, guided procedures, customer sign-off, and photo/video capture.
Connect IoT sensors to monitor asset health in real time, trigger automated work orders on anomalies, and prevent equipment failures before they happen.

Microsoft Dynamics 365 Field Service is a cloud-based platform for managing field operations. It includes work order management, intelligent scheduling, a mobile technician app, asset management, and IoT integration for predictive maintenance — all powered by AI through Copilot.
The full Field Service licence is approximately £71 per user per month, which includes work orders, scheduling, mobile app, and Copilot AI. A Contractor licence at approximately £37 per user per month provides limited access for third-party technicians.
RSO is an add-on that automatically assigns work orders to the best-matched technician based on skills, location, availability, priority, and SLA commitments. It continuously re-optimises schedules throughout the day as conditions change.
Yes. The D365 Field Service mobile app is fully offline-capable. Technicians can view work orders, update statuses, capture photos, record time, and collect customer signatures without an internet connection. Data syncs automatically when connectivity is restored.
Yes. D365 Field Service integrates with Azure IoT Hub to connect sensors on assets and equipment. When anomalies are detected, the system can automatically create work orders, alert dispatchers, and recommend preventive action before failures occur.
A standard D365 Field Service implementation takes 10 to 18 weeks depending on the number of technicians, integration complexity, and IoT requirements. Veriland Consulting uses a phased approach to minimise disruption to your field operations.
Dynamics 365 Remote Assist allows field technicians to share their real-world view with remote experts via HoloLens or mobile devices. Experts can annotate the technician's view with arrows, drawings, and instructions to guide repairs in real time.
Yes. D365 Field Service integrates natively with Business Central and Finance & Operations. Work orders can pull pricing, parts availability, and customer data directly from your ERP, and completed work orders can trigger invoicing automatically.
Yes. D365 Field Service includes a self-scheduling portal where customers can book appointments based on available time slots. Customers also receive automated appointment reminders and real-time technician tracking on the day of service.
D365 Field Service provides full asset lifecycle tracking including installation, maintenance history, warranty status, and location. Assets can be linked to IoT sensors for real-time health monitoring and can be associated with service contracts and SLAs.
